On Memorial Day Weekend, a date night down the Jersey Shore took an unexpected turn for Philadelphia Eagles center Jason Kelce and his wife, Kylie Kelce. A video circulating on social media shows an altercation between Kylie and a woman in a parking lot, bringing to light the downside of fame for public figures.

According to multiple witnesses, the incident began when the unidentified woman approached the Kelces' vehicle, either in traffic or in the parking lot of Steve & Cookie's By The Bay restaurant in Margate City, New Jersey. The woman reportedly requested a photo with Jason, but Kylie declined, explaining that they were on a date.

Witnesses state that Kylie was polite in her response, but the situation escalated quickly. The video, which begins abruptly, captures the woman screaming at Kylie, using explicit language. "I don't give a f--- who you are. You will never be allowed in this town. You'll never be allowed in this town again," the woman is heard shouting.

Jason can be seen in the background during the altercation, allowing his wife to handle the situation. Kylie responds by claiming that the woman smells of alcohol. "I smell the alcohol on your breath," Kylie says. "You're embarrassing yourself."

The video cuts off before the altercation's conclusion, but witnesses claim that the Kelces entered the restaurant and enjoyed their evening together. The couple is known for being regulars in Margate City and Sea Isle City during the summer, and many in the area say they have been accommodating to photo requests in the past.

One witness, who goes by the username "X" on social media, shared, "My husband ran into Jason yesterday morning. He was walking his dog. My husband nodded to him and let him walk past."

Kylie Kelce has not publicly commented on the incident, while Jason Kelce announced his retirement from the Eagles earlier this year after 13 successful seasons.
